What are the most common Jeep repair issues you see in Johnsonville due to our local driving conditions?

Given our rural roads and seasonal weather, we frequently address suspension components like ball joints and control arms from potholes, along with 4WD system servicing. Winter road salt also accelerates undercarriage rust and brake line corrosion, which are common concerns for local Jeep owners.

When should I bring my Jeep in for service specific to Illinois' climate changes?

It's wise to have your 4WD system and battery checked before winter, and to schedule an undercarriage wash and inspection in early spring to assess salt damage. Before summer, having your air conditioning and cooling system serviced is crucial due to our humid Midwestern summers.

Are repair costs for Jeeps generally higher in Johnsonville compared to standard vehicles?

Yes, Jeep repairs, especially for 4x4 and off-road components, are typically more expensive than for a standard sedan due to specialized parts and labor. However, getting quotes from several local Johnsonville shops and using quality aftermarket parts can help manage costs for common repairs.
